Graduation
day also was "John Moscinski Day" in Little Falls to celebrate
the township resident receiving a master's degree in community health
studies. The 82-year-old graduate also was honored by Representative
Bill Pascrell Jr. who recognized Moscinski in the Congressional Record,
calling him "a beacon over the sea of ignorance that engulfs the
value of education today." Earning a masters degree was the
one thing Moscinski regretted never doing. Now, he says he has no regrets.
Moscinski also earned a bachelors degree from Montclair State
in 1999, and then continued his dream by entering graduate school. He
completed the masters degree program with a 3.25 graduate point
average.
